Not Reading Terms & Conditions

One of the biggest mistakes people make when booking hotel reservations is not reading the terms and conditions carefully. 

Many travelers skip over the fine print, only to be surprised by extra fees or restrictions upon arrival. 

Before confirming your reservation, take the time to review cancellation policies, additional charges (such as resort fees or parking fees), and any other important details. This will help you avoid unexpected expenses and ensure a smoother check-in process.

Booking Based Solely on Price

While it’s natural to want to find the best deal possible, focusing solely on the price can lead to disappointment. 

Cheap accommodations may come with hidden costs or lack essential amenities, while overly expensive hotels may not necessarily offer better value for money. 

Instead of fixating on the lowest price, consider factors such as location, facilities, and guest reviews to ensure that you’re getting the best overall value for your budget.

Not Considering Location 

The location of your hotel can significantly impact your travel experience. Yet, many people overlook this crucial aspect when making reservations. 

A hotel may seem like a great deal, but if it’s far from the attractions or business districts you plan to visit, you could end up spending more time and money on transportation. 

Before making a hotel booking in Los Angeles, research the neighborhood to ensure that it meets your needs in terms of convenience, safety, and proximity to points of interest.

Booking at the Last Minute 

Waiting until the last minute for Los Angeles hotel booking, your hotel may seem like a way to snag a better deal, but it often backfires. 

Not only are you limiting your options, but you may also end up paying higher prices, especially during peak travel seasons or when there’s high demand for accommodations. 

To avoid disappointment, try to book your hotel well in advance, ideally several weeks or even months ahead of your trip. This will give you more choices and better rates to choose from.

Not Double-Checking Reservation Details 

Finally, failing to double-check your reservation details before your trip can lead to complications and unnecessary stress. 

Make sure to review your booking confirmation carefully, including dates, room type, and any special requests you’ve made. 

Contact the hotel directly if you notice any discrepancies as you book hotel rooms in Los Angeles. Taking this extra step can help prevent misunderstandings and ensure a smooth check-in process upon your arrival.
